The Sustainable Cosmetics Summit in Hong Kong: Driving Green Innovation in Asia's Beauty Industry
Since its inception in 2009, the Sustainable Cosmetics Summit has emerged as a global platform for reshaping the beauty industry through sustainability, transparency, and innovation. Now held across multiple continents, the summit finally arrives in Hong Kong for its first-ever Asia-Pacific edition—a major milestone in the region’s growing shift toward ethical and environmentally conscious cosmetics.
The Asia-Pacific Sustainable Cosmetics Summit provides a much-needed space for discussion and action. From natural ingredient innovation to eco-friendly packaging and ethical sourcing, this high-level event focuses on both the marketing and technical challenges associated with natural and organic cosmetics. For professionals eager to drive impact in the sector, the summit offers insight, inspiration, and real-world applications.
A Regional Focus on Global Sustainability Goals
The choice of Hong Kong as the host city is strategic. As a leading hub for trade, innovation, and cross-border business, it provides ideal access to stakeholders across East and Southeast Asia. The summit addresses regional issues while aligning with global sustainability goals for the beauty industry.
Key regional concerns explored at the summit include:
Limited regulatory clarity on “natural” and “organic” labeling
Sourcing sustainable ingredients in the Asian supply chain
Rising consumer demand for clean beauty in Asia
Carbon footprints of manufacturing and logistics in cosmetics
By tackling these topics head-on, the summit empowers local brands, retailers, and formulators to evolve and align with global best practices.
